One of Netflix's top bosses has confirmed his interest in working with Prince Harry and Meghan Markle after their deal to quit royal life was announced yesterday.

Speaking at an event in Los Angeles yesterday Ted Sarandos, Chief Content Officer at Netflix, appeared enthusiastic at the possibility of collaboration between the streaming giant and the couple.

Asked about the possibility of working with Harry and Meghan, Mr Sarandos told the audience: "Who wouldn't be interested? Yes, for sure".

Netflix currently produces The Crown, a popular show about royal life and the reign of the Queen - with season 3 released on the platform in November last year.

It follows the announcement yesterday that the pair reached a deal with the Queen to walk away from the royal family and its responsibilities.

The Duke of Sussex was seen proposing voiceover work for the Duchess to the chief executive of Disney in a leaked video last week.

The couple will ditch their HRH titles and dedicate most of their time to Canada, and have agreed to repay the £2.4m of public money used to refurbish Frogmore Cottage, their UK residence.

Prince Harry, as he will be known until Spring of this year, will also step back from his commitments to the British Armed Forces and will consequently lose his titles as Captain General of Marines, Honorary Air Commandant Royal Air Force Honington and Commodore-in-Chief of Small Ships and Diving.
